Transaction 1865951231ee885e0c3a79376fe31eb40e293108478765914bf6131a36998642

1 Input
2 Outputs
  • 1865951231ee885e0c3a79376fe31eb40e293108478765914bf6131a36998642:0
  • value  365485
    address  18eSbycmF2RdBjCDPtrXoy8weP4oMjsFh
  • 1865951231ee885e0c3a79376fe31eb40e293108478765914bf6131a36998642:1
  • value  208409788
    address  12jaJDmoJQ998X7m2VVCkS2ViH9WS3u1sH